In Nigeria, the term "second chance" carries a multifaceted and often contradictory meaning, shaped by the country's unique social, political, and cultural context. It is not a simple concept of forgiveness; rather, it is viewed through different lenses depending on the situation and the individuals involved.Today in Nigeria, the cases of Kwam1 and Comfort Emmanson have starkly exposed a two-tiered "second chance" system. REMMY NWEKE writes that one represents a privileged pass for the elite, while the other is a common person's hard-won justice.

Do you know who I am?:
The phrase "Do you know who I am?" is often used to assert one's importance or authority, typically in a confrontational or arrogant manner.
This phrase is commonly employed by individuals who believe
their status, position, or influence should grant them special treatment or
recognition. However, this approach can escalate tensions and lead to
uncomfortable situations.

… Eniola Mayowa emerges chapter Vice Chairperson
The Lagos State Chapter of the Nigerian Institute of Public Relations (NIPR) has elected a new executive council at the close of its flagship Lagos PR Fest 2025, reinforcing its commitment to professionalism, innovation, and societal impact.
In elections supervised by NIPR Registrar, Chief Uzoma Onyegbadue, Dr. Samuel Ayetutu emerged as Chairman, while Mrs Eniola Mayowa was elected Vice Chairperson.

The Nigerian Communications Commission (NCC's) decision to adopt market-driven pricing in the telecom sector has led to a significant investment boost of over $1 billion in 2025, reports ITREALMS.

This policy shift, introduced in the first quarter of 2025, allowed mobile network operators to adjust tariffs by up to 50% after nearly a decade of stagnant pricing.

Who will restore Warri back to its glorious days? A city that was once the pride of all Wafarians, is now a shadow of itself, rusty and reeking with aroma of poverty occasioned by systemic decline with people cocooned in deprivation and squalor. Warri is allusively known as Wafi, making the people and residents of the city identified as Wafarians.

I was close to tears during my recent visit where I toured the length and breadth of Warri, covering Deco Road, Okumagba Avenue, Okere Road, McCiver, Odion Road, Market Road, Cemetery Road, Iyara, McDermott Road, Warri-Sapele Road, Upper and Lower Erejuwa, Ajamogha, Esisi, and Warri Port. I stayed for over two months, the longest since my relocation to Lagos in 1984.

The federal government has stated that in Nigeria’s march towards development and prosperity, no region will be left behind.
The Minister of Information and National Orientation, Mohammed Idris, made the assertion when he paid a visit to the Governor of Enugu State, Dr Peter Mbah, as part of activities lined up for the 2-day Citizen’s’ Engagement Series and FG Projects Tour of the South East, on Thursday.

Deltans are reacting strongly to Ossai Ovie Success's offer to Comfort Emmanson, a job with a monthly salary of ₦500,000 and an all-expenses-paid trip to Delta State, reports ITREALMS.Ossai, the Senior Special Assistant on Media to Delta State Governor Sheriff Oborevwori, made the offer after Emmanson's release from Kirikiri Prison, on Wednesday, where she was held following an altercation with Ibom Air staff.
